Commentary on all things cricket. Saturday, 3 March 2012. More questions than answers for England. It is only three weeks until the first test against Sri Lanka and for England there are more questions than answers following the dismal test series against Pakistan. England have a very good group of players at their disposal and some very good young players knocking on the door, however the big question mark over England has always been their ability to win on Asian pitches. It was in issue 33 of Detective Comics that Batman's origin was revealed to the world. Here we learn how Bruce Wayne was orphaned as a ten year old child when both his parents were shot dead by an evil villain.
